Body

Origins and Family

William Arthur Callendar à Beckett's place of birth was Kensington[2]. He was born on January 1, 1833[3].

Education

Educated at Downing College[10], a college of the University of Cambridge[18], in United Kingdom[19], founded in 1800[20] and King's College London[11], a public research university[21], in United Kingdom[22], founded in 1829[23], headquartered in London[24].

Career and Affiliations

William Arthur Callendar à Beckett's professions included politician[5]. He held the position of Member of the Victorian Legislative Council[9].

Personal Life

A child of William Arthur Callendar à Beckett was Emma Minnie Boyd[7].

Death and Burial

William Arthur Callendar à Beckett died on January 1, 1901[4].
